Description
This project aims to reveal the unifying fundamental nature of phase singularities playing an important role in the modern wave physics, from condensed-matter systems to matter waves and optics. The striking similarities of the dynamics of vortices in electronic, electromagnetic, and matter waves call for an in-depth theoretical analysis involving inhomogeneous, nonlinear, and externally biased media. This project will bring to Australia the cutting edge research and the underpinning knowledge of the fundamental physical phenomena including the studies of the spin-orbit wave coupling and Magnus-type forces. Our ability to control waves of different nature with vortices will have a profound interdisciplinary impact.
